Upon entering, a welcoming hallway leads to generous reception areas. The bright lounge is a true highlight, featuring a multi-fuel stove for cosy evenings and offering access to the rear garden through French patio doors, alongside a window to the front. The light and airy dining kitchen is well-equipped with shaker-style wall and base units, wood-effect worktops, tiled splashbacks, an eye-level double oven and grill, an induction hob and space for a fridge freezer. There is ample room for a dining table and also two convenient pantry style storage cupboards.
The ground floor further benefits from a practical and spacious utility room, a fantastic addition to the home with a secondary sink, base units and space for a washing machine and tumble dryer. Adjacent is a modern shower room featuring a walk-in shower enclosure, a wall-mounted vanity basin, and a towel radiator.
Upstairs, the central landing provides access to four bedrooms, three of which are comfortable doubles and a good-sized single. The main bedroom, part of the recently completed extension, offers lovely open views to the rear. Two additional double bedrooms include fitted cupboards, providing excellent storage solutions. The family bathroom completes the first floor, fitted with a bath with shower over, a vanity basin and a toilet.
Externally, the home boasts a spacious gated driveway to the front, providing off-road parking for several vehicles. The side and rear of the home feature attractive sandstone patio areas, perfect for outdoor entertaining, with the remainder predominantly laid to lawn. An access path leads to a large shed, which benefits from power.
The village of Great Orton is well-connected to the western bypass and offers a range of local amenities including a primary school, a local pub, a play area, and a well-renowned quality butcher.
